A most interesting question indeed. The first correction of course is that your NamePattern and related configuration options should be in the webdav.ini.append.php file as opposed to image.ini.append.php as you stated, but I am assuming that its just a typo in your forum post for the moment.

The images stored within var/ezwebin_site/storage/images are the actual node paths to the objects stored.

The images within storage/images/media/images are the images that are stored within the Media Library images folder. On browsing into this folder you would then find the names of each published image node, inside this should be one or more folders with an interesting naming convention:

object attribute id-version-language code (eg. 7653-2-eng-AU. this would reference an attribute id of 7653, with version 2 files for that object, within the english au language). Inside this folder you should find copies of your images with any modified images made by the aliases defined in image.ini

You have a single folder called my_image with its different sizes underneath, but it is housed within the same node structure as it is in the admin site.
